B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, specifically formulated for feed-quality use and tested to meet stringent quality and protection criteria. BHT is often a lipophilic organic and natural compound that is certainly mainly applied as an antioxidant in a variety of industrial programs. In animal diet, BHT FEED GRADE TEST is greatly utilised to prevent the oxidation of fats and oils in animal feed, thus preserving the nutritional value and increasing the shelf lifetime of the feed. Oxidized fats not merely eliminate nutritional efficacy but may produce hazardous compounds, affecting the health and fitness and expansion of livestock. The inclusion of BHT in feed calls for arduous tests to make certain it adheres to regulatory standards which is Safe and sound for intake by animals, which finally enters the human food chain. The testing protocols generally assess the purity, efficacy, and probable residues in animal tissues.
A different important compound while in the chemical area is Pentachloropyridine. This compound is often a chlorinated spinoff of pyridine and has garnered fascination as a consequence of its utility being an intermediate from the synthesis of agrochemicals, dyes, and prescription drugs. Its significant degree of chlorination can make it a powerful compound, which ought to be dealt with with treatment resulting from likely toxicity and environmental considerations. Pentachloropyridine serves to be a building block in chemical synthesis, allowing chemists to establish far more complicated molecules Which might be Employed in herbicides, insecticides, and even specialty polymers. The managing and disposal of Pentachloropyridine are controlled, presented its opportunity environmental persistence and bioaccumulation hazard. Industries dealing with this compound often undertake closed-program generation approaches and rigorous protection protocols to attenuate publicity.
M-Phenylene Diamine, commonly abbreviated as MPD, is definitely an aromatic amine that features prominently inside the manufacture of aramid fibers, which are very well-known for their warmth resistance and toughness. Kevlar and Nomex, Utilized in body armor and fireplace-resistant clothing, respectively, are created making use of MPD being a vital precursor. The compound itself contains a benzene ring with two amino groups in the meta positions, which makes it well suited for making polymers with appealing thermal and mechanical Homes. M-Phenylene Diamine (MPD) can be Utilized in the dye sector, notably in hair dyes and various cosmetic purposes, Though its use has been curtailed in some areas because of basic safety concerns. When production goods made up of MPD, right occupational safety procedures are vital to defend workers from prolonged exposure, which could lead to skin sensitization or other health problems.
O-Phenylene Diamine (OPDA), although structurally similar to MPD, differs while in the positioning on the amino groups, which substantially influences its chemical reactivity and application. OPDA is usually utilized in the production of dyes and pigments, the place it contributes towards the development of vivid colors which can be stable and long-lasting. It's also used in the synthesis of heterocyclic compounds and pharmaceuticals. OPDA’s role in corrosion inhibitors and rubber chemical compounds even more highlights its flexibility. Nevertheless, much like other aromatic amines, OPDA is likewise related to toxicity dangers, and therefore, its use is carefully managed and monitored. The significance of accurate dealing with, correct storage, and satisfactory protecting measures can not be overstated when coping with OPDA in almost any industrial location.
Pinacolone is yet another noteworthy compound with several different applications. This is a ketone While using the molecular components C6H12O and is also made use of largely being an intermediate in the synthesis of pesticides and herbicides, significantly from the production of triazole fungicides and specific plant progress regulators. Pinacolone’s structure features a tertiary butyl group, which contributes to its unique reactivity in natural synthesis. Outside of agriculture, it can also be located in the manufacture of prescribed drugs and fragrances. Pinacolone is valued for its capability to undergo nucleophilic substitution and condensation reactions, which makes it a valuable reagent in laboratory and industrial processes. Though it truly is much less dangerous than some of the Formerly talked over compounds, safety safeguards remain important to mitigate any dangers linked to its volatility and opportunity irritant Qualities.
two-Heptanone can be a ketone that The natural way occurs in certain crops and can also be located in tiny quantities in human sweat and certain animal secretions. It is commonly Employed in the fragrance and flavor industries due to its enjoyable, fruity odor. Additionally, 2-Heptanone has uncovered apps for a solvent and intermediate in organic synthesis. Apparently, investigation has proposed that it may Perform a job in chemical signaling, notably in insects, in which it functions being an alarm pheromone. This has led to its study in pest Management approaches and behavioral science. Industrially, 2-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its rather small toxicity makes it suitable for use in consumer products and solutions, Though correct labeling and dealing with Directions are always mandated.
